Originally Posted by deran_martin View Post
Open multiman then press start+select then browse to your usb000 click on the NAN or Nor file and follow instruction that is what i did
already done that, multiman says that the file is not compatible with my system and closes the operation, i have been trying and searching the internet for hours... so frustrating ..

thanks for trying to help


EDIT: got it working using the rebug toolbox, apparently i renamed my dex dump into DEX-FLASH.EID0.NANDBIN.BIN instead of just DEX-FLASH.EID0.NANDBIN, thats why neither multiman nor the toolbox were able to recognize the file properly

everything works almost fine with some exceptions.
i suggest you not to dump your flash with memdump bec on my console it tooks very long like 10min and then he dumped a wrong flash image not useable by rebug flasher "says wrong flash" i couldnt flash with that dump (the second dump with memdump was bad too so it was not a random bug). then i used rebug "Export Flash to File" function and it worked like a charm. i tested multiman's dump function in v04.10.00 too and it works fine too, however i would suggest the rebug functions bec its easier.

AND PLS EDIT THAT TUTORIAL:
You need to restart after --> set “Blu-ray Disc Access” option to “BD Emulator (USB)” and after that you can format your usb bd emu drive. i didnt restarted the first time and format didnt work.
